#835858 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#835858 is composed of 51.4% red, 34.5%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32.8% magenta, 32.8%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 19.6% and a lightness of 42.9%. #835858 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b0b0 with #070000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#835858 color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.
#835858 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#835858 has RGB values of R:131, G:88,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.33, Y:0.33,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8607832.
